This is a list of films produced by and released under the Walt Disney Pictures banner (known as that since 1983, with Never Cry Wolf as its first release) and films released before that under the former name of the parent company, Walt Disney Productions (1929–1983).
These are lists of films released by the Walt Disney Company and its subsidiaries. They were made by an array of existing, defunct, and divested company units. The lists are organized by segment in Disney Entertainment. The segments are Walt Disney Studios, Disney General Entertainment Content and Disney Streaming.

Disney A to Z: The Official Encyclopedia is the official encyclopedia of The Walt Disney Company.It was written by Disney's head archivist, Dave Smith. It has over five hundred pages of entries, hundreds of photographs, and provides coverage of the history of Disney, park attractions, television shows, songs, animated features and shorts, and films.
